Output 6bc342a400176588d3761461b75e9062116fa281317bb4b70df414c37c8e5e5e:2

value
15600156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d306f77fffd260356aec04ba03f0281ec04d153 OP_EQUAL
address
MDUhUV2xcT5KSW8hm1VL1y1QTRxRPaciqy
transaction
6bc342a400176588d3761461b75e9062116fa281317bb4b70df414c37c8e5e5e
spent
true